CAUTION:
• Do not use any wire brush or other abrasive ob-
jects.
• Do not use any acidic or abrasive detergents.
• Do not immerse the lid in a rinsing bath. It is diffi-
cult to remove any entered water.
Clean the inside and the outside of the appliance and
the accessories with a moist cloth. Then dry off with a
dry cloth.

Storage

• Clean the device as described. Let the accessories
dry completely.
• The mains cable can be wound up on the base.
• We recommend that you store the device in its orig-
inal packaging when it is not to be used for a longer
period.
• Always store the device at a well ventilated and dry
place outside the reach of children.

Technical Data

Model:......................................................... PC-SV 1112
Power supply:............................ 220 - 240 V~, 50 / 60 Hz
Power rating: ........................................................520 W
Protection class: ............................................................
Capacity: ........................................................... max. 6 ℓ
Net weight: ............................................ approx. 2,85 kg
The right to make technical and design modifications
in the course of continuous product development
remains reserved.
